Transaction fd3420e902ea309d66d6319dc4b90e1cd55438c24abaa7a356050ceaac2ef5ba

1 Input
2 Outputs
  • fd3420e902ea309d66d6319dc4b90e1cd55438c24abaa7a356050ceaac2ef5ba:0
  • value  13250000
    address  38SaBWiPT4d64A7UCCfrADHoVVgaudqfy3
  • fd3420e902ea309d66d6319dc4b90e1cd55438c24abaa7a356050ceaac2ef5ba:1
  • value  15282337
    address  32ZhFArKbZJkKKDegbGc3DdYbad1Ajtgpv